Facebook recently changed their policy to allow 13-17 year olds to post publicly on Facebook. Which is fairly interesting because many of their tween market has shuffled to Instagram.
The whole idea of giving a tween such freedom is quite scary. With the incredible popularity of Twitter and Instagram among the teen market many people might wonder if this is just another attempt to get them to go back to using Facebook more often.
In all honesty, I prefer Instagram for my tween. Even though she’s allowed post pictures with location, her profile can be very private and unlike your Facebook you’re allowed some anonymity.
